Output 01ec598ce81c192e6c4d08a697b28bb32e049c8f7434cc387831df5803c3bfed:0

value
5136300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62b97d94e327505a0e9e89361544c94bd2c0b3a OP_EQUAL
address
MRxzFKRUmVh3YLmo7eQHQUhfzwMVJPxidN
transaction
01ec598ce81c192e6c4d08a697b28bb32e049c8f7434cc387831df5803c3bfed
spent
true